Unlocking the Magic of Music

First things first, the Spotify for Creators app is like having a personal manager right in your pocket. It gives you insights into how your tracks are performing. Think of it as your very own crystal ball. You can see where your listeners are tuning in from, which songs are getting the most love, and even the demographics of your audience. It's like having a superpower, and trust me, once you start using these insights, you'll wonder how you ever lived without them.

Features that Make You Go Wow

Now, let's get into the nitty-gritty of the features. One of the standout features is the real-time stats. Imagine dropping a new track and being able to see who's listening to it right this minute. It's exhilarating! Plus, the app allows you to update your artist profile on the go. You can change your bio, update your photo, and even add a playlist that represents your vibe.

Another gem is the ability to pitch your music to Spotify's playlist editors. Yes, you heard that right. You can submit your upcoming releases for playlist consideration directly from the app. This is huge because getting your track on a popular playlist can skyrocket your streams and, let's be honest, who doesn't want that?

FAQ Spotify for Creators

What is Spotify for Creators and how does it differ from regular Spotify?

Spotify for Creators is a specialized platform designed for artists and content creators to manage their music, gain insights, and engage with their audience. Unlike regular Spotify, which is aimed at listeners for streaming music, Spotify for Creators provides tools and analytics to help artists track their performance, understand their audience demographics, and optimize their presence on Spotify. It is an essential tool for musicians looking to expand their reach and connect with fans more effectively.

What features does Spotify for Creators offer to artists?

Spotify for Creators offers a variety of features tailored for artists, including access to real-time streaming data, audience demographics, and insights into how their music is performing. It also allows artists to customize their profile, promote their music through playlists, and submit songs for playlist consideration. Additionally, the platform provides educational resources and tips to help artists grow their fan base and improve their music marketing strategies.

Is Spotify for Creators free to use, or are there any costs involved?

Spotify for Creators is free to use for artists who want to claim their profile and access basic features like analytics and profile customization. However, there may be costs associated with additional promotional tools or services that Spotify offers. Artists should carefully review any potential charges before using advanced features or engaging in promotional campaigns.

How can artists use Spotify for Creators to promote their music?

Artists can use Spotify for Creators to promote their music by submitting tracks for playlist consideration, which can significantly increase visibility and reach. The platform also allows artists to customize their profiles with images and bios, engage with fans through artist picks, and track the performance of promotional efforts using detailed analytics. Leveraging these tools can help artists grow their audience and improve their music’s success on Spotify.
